7. Claridge's Christmas afternoon tea

A beautiful table with champagne and sweet and savoury treats at the christmas afternoon tea at claridge's london.
Don't miss a magical festive afternoon tea at Claridge's. Image courtesy of Maybourne Hotel Group.

Marvel at Claridge's magnificent Christmas tree before tucking into its festive afternoon tea served in the Foyer and Reading Room. Indulge in champagne, specially selected teas and seasonal treats including traditional finger sandwiches, handmade festive pastries and Christmas pudding stirred by the whole pastry team as part of an annual tradition.

Where: Claridge's (Brook Street, Mayfair, W1K 4HR)

What is included in a Christmas afternoon tea?

Christmas afternoon tea London menus usually feature festive-themed savoury and sweet afternoon tea treats made with seasonal ingredients, such as mince pies, turkey sandwiches, gingerbread, pecan pastries, and cranberry and cinnamon scones. These are served with tea, coffee or bubbly.

Some venues get even more creative by serving Christmas afternoon tea delights in festive shapes, including edible snowmen, Christmas trees, logs and Christmas presents.
